自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(53)
  • 收藏
  • 关注

原创

商业数据分析的逻辑在哪里?银行业数据分析,到底要怎么做?数据分析从业者的理想情况【笑】 怕都是希望自己分析结论作为政策的创造力、支持力和推动依据吧,也许想法太过幼稚和梦幻了。我该学好什么,我该掌握多少业务内核?猜测入职后的工作:(1)零售部门、对公部门等:让我SQL拉一波数据,交业绩对比统计分析、走势、变动情况分析(2)FINTECH部门新推的活动的业绩分析...

2020-03-12 13:08:58 344 2

原创 from matlab 2 python 记录win10中通过anaconda安装和使用smop

anaconda promt中输入pip install smop最后会显示smop安装成功。找到自己电脑中smop.exe所在位置比如我的电脑中是C:\Users\dell\Anaconda3\Scripts\smop.exe,双击运行smop.exe,一闪而过之后,接下一步打开anaconda promt将目录cd到BDT.m文件所在的文件夹,并且按照下图中输入smop ValueSw...

2019-12-03 09:35:13 1834 5

原创 20190912

2019年2月7日星期四Marie Kondo’s Netflix series inspires a national decluttering frenzydeclutter 清理(杂物)、收纳整理Frenzy 疯狂、狂热, to drive someone into frenzyTidy up 收拾整理Space healer空间整理大师Kick-start the proces...

2019-09-12 18:21:16 278

原创 neo4j-dump-load小记

Reference:https://stackoverflow.com/questions/54081703/neo4j-admin-dump-is-failing#dump 操作,都是在项目的terminal中输入指令cd binneo4j-admin dump --database=graph.db --to=test1.dump# load操作语句流程cd binneo4j c...

2019-08-29 10:41:16 678

原创 neo4j语法记录

################## ###################从ownUser.txt中引入两个测试用的假user_cd###########即replace10######################match (u:User{user_code:'3125507'}) set u.user_code='36006492';match (u:User{user_c...

2019-08-28 17:23:41 184

原创 neo4j 的一些积累

start本地neo4j项目更改完neo4j config文件后用http://本地cmd里面ipconfig加上:7474 这个网址,用户名test,密码1234登陆即可(在neo4j里面使用:server user add可以添加只有查看权限的用户test)1. user实体导入create constraint on (user:User) assert user.user_cod...

2019-08-26 11:40:04 235 1

原创 SQl学习资料目录汇总

摘自微信公众号 SQL数据库开发row_number()、 rank()、dense_rank()的使用用于在SQL中查询排名https://mp.weixin.qq.com/s/SAa9P8nfTQDKIMPyjaBZDg1、2、3、4、51、1、3、4、51、1、2、3、4SQL基础知识https://mp.weixin.qq.com/s/WxaL1V1_HiMwYN6S...

2019-08-09 10:54:45 732

转载 python logging模块 写日志

可能是我目前看到适合菜鸟的最好的一篇介绍logging的文章:reference 1: https://blog.csdn.net/liurenfeng007/article/details/81216744author: 留晨说timestamp: 20190626阅读并学习reference 2:https://blog.csdn.net/u010895119/article/deta...

2019-07-30 15:23:19 285

原创 break\continue对于循环while\for的作用再次温习

# -*- coding: utf-8 -*-"""Created on Sun Jul 14 09:31:58 2019@author: pt0531"""def pairwise(arr, arg): import math result = 0 for i in range(len(arr)): for j in range(i+1,le...

2019-07-14 10:27:15 151

翻译 dataframe apply、map、expand的神奇用法

pdd=pd.DataFrame([[4,9],]*3, columns=['A','B'])pddOut[8]: A B0 4 91 4 92 4 9>>> df.apply(np.sum, axis=0)# 逐行相加,即求**列和**A 12B 27dtype: int64>>> df.apply(...

2019-07-11 09:35:29 1713

原创 SQL 别名alias、临时表、as、三表inner joi

https://blog.csdn.net/qq_39019865/article/details/80769042《INNER JOIN连接两个表、三个表、五个表的SQL语句》使用多表链接虽然可行,但是运行时间特别长,仅查询一天的数据就可能用上12000+毫秒的时间使用如下的别名表、临时表,并且注意where条件的先后顺序,可以将相同日期范围的查询时间缩短到4000毫秒Reference...

2019-07-05 16:59:30 794

原创 Ne4j中dump功能以及一个未查看的collect(),想用它防止重复输出

https://neo4j.com/docs/operations-manual/3.5/tools/dump-load/用于移动数据库到本地or本地导出数据库,dmp文件,以及系统默认的数据库地址为graph.dbhttps://neo4j.com/docs/cypher-manual/3.5/syntax/maps/cypher语法手册下的maps下的collect()函数MERGE ...

2019-07-04 18:06:16 347

原创 Neo4j Desktop安装后browser打不开并且报错The "Graph App 'Neo4j Browser' is damaged and can't be opened. Please

解决方案就是(1)先回溯到老版本——在官网下载老版本的Neo4j desktop,我下载的是1.1.22(2)然后在neo4j desktop界面内—让其自动更新到新版本——就不会经常掉线,同时解决掉 有browser damaged的问题了配置环境变量最后可以正常打开,...

2019-07-04 14:05:31 4969

翻译 python-with open函数的用法

open() 函数返回一个file object,通常需要传入两个参数 filename和mode—— open(filename, mode).f = open(‘workfile’, ‘w’)第一个参数filename是包含文件地址的str第二个参数mode用来指定文件被使用的方式,The mode argument is optional;如果不指定则默认为mode= ‘r’ 即只读模...

2019-06-28 11:04:17 37716 4

原创 python df.groupby对象——支持迭代、count等操作

import pandas as pdpdd=pd.read_csv(r'C:\Users\pt0531\Desktop\2019-01.csv',dtype=str)print(pdd.columns)len(pdd) # 144538#4列['so_date', 'so_voucher_no', 'series_code']grouped=pdd.groupby(pdd['so_vo...

2019-06-27 16:17:24 4960

转载 python--assert函数的作用,早发现错误早停止run function

reference1: https://blog.csdn.net/humanking7/article/details/45950781#示例,assert在输入变量不满足类型条件时,及时停止函数的continue running报错并退出函数def f(x:str)->int: assert type(x)==str,'输入x的格式不满足str类型' jieguo=l...

2019-06-27 13:55:53 1441

原创 python中dataframe间通过类似主键的功能进行链接、拼接

reference 1: http://blog.csdn.net/zutsoft/article/details/51498026author:lianghc《 连接:merge 通过键拼接列》#两个dataframe之间通过某一个变量的值作为主键们进行拼接import pandas as pd online_Df=pd.DataFrame({'Cate_cd':['A类','B...

2019-06-27 11:21:15 1551

转载 python程序运行计时

reference:https://blog.csdn.net/wangshuang1631/article/details/54286551python脚本使用统计时间的方式是time.clock(),而这种方式统计的是CPU的执行时间,不是程序的执行时间。区分 程序进行时间 与 CPU运行时间...

2019-06-26 10:04:42 3109

转载 python3中 ->的意义

参考网址:https://stackoverflow.com/questions/14379753/what-does-mean-in-python-function-definitionspython3中 ->的意义According to this, the example you’ve supplied:def f(x) -> 123: return xwil...

2019-06-25 17:27:31 2969

原创 python中datetime、calendar等包关于自然月划分的一些自写程序

参考网址:《python 获取当前月份月初日期和月末日期》2016年11月18日 14:24:13 作者:junli_chenhttps://blog.csdn.net/junli_chen/article/details/53215956《Python获取两时段内日期、月份、小时的列表清单》2018年06月28日 17:34:22 作者:BabyFish13https://b...

2019-06-21 16:08:55 806

原创 随手写下

只要开始捐款,就建立一种微弱的联系;如果还去亲眼看一次被救助的流浪猫猫或者狗的话,就会真实地在感情上建立共通的纽带,然后这种联系就比较难以斩断、也无需花费多少精力维护。因为你会发现你的一杯奶茶钱或者一次烤串的金额,救回来的是眼睛会流转、会散发温情、即便物种不同也能觉察它们性格迥异的生命。生命多么宝贵啊,和阳光、绿叶一样,是鲜活的。有了生命、还能让它们健康,才会有后来更有爱的互动和人生行至艰难之处时...

2019-05-24 15:54:03 108

转载 经济学知识总结复习预习

日常积累的一些经济学知识记录下来关于 M0\M1狭义货币\M2广义货币\M3在我国,M0指流通中的现金、一般指银行系统之外流通的cash现金。M0与消费变动密切相关,是最活跃的货币。狭义货币M1一般指 M1 = M0+企业活期存款+个人持有的信用卡类存款M1反应经济中的现实购买力、企业活期存款作周转生产使用,是现实的购买力故而与居民的储蓄存款区分开...

2019-05-17 21:55:21 138

转载 SQL复习预习总结

唐弋静的SQL知识总结复习预习SQL中truncate \ delete\ drop的区别相同点:(1)truncate、不带where子句的delete、drop都会删除表内的数据。(2)drop、truncate都是DDL语句(数据定义语言),执行后会自动提交。不同点:  (1) truncate 和 delete 只删除数据、不删除表的结构(定义)  drop 语句将删除表...

2019-05-17 21:43:12 169

原创 20190430正则表达式知识小结-对比SQL中like语句的pattern匹配

在cmd以及jupyter中都可以通过help(sum)import rehelp(re.findall)#手段来获取对于模块的帮助文档关于python中正则表达式的知识总结. 可以匹配任意字符但是不包括换行符\n pyt.on—pytmon(不包括换行符的这一点可以通过类似函数findall(pattern, string,flags=0)中的flags参数解决,flags...

2019-04-30 09:28:16 705

转载 20190419代码学习备份

# -*- coding: utf-8 -*-"""Created on Fri Apr 19 09:39:54 2019@author: pt0531"""import numpy as npimport pandas as pdimport rep1=open(r"C:\Users\pt0531\Desktop\data1.csv",encoding='gbk',error...

2019-04-19 11:10:17 354

原创 python遍历列表易出错!!!!!

参考网址:https://segmentfault.com/a/1190000007214571#正确做法之一#或者遍历拷贝的List,操作原始的Listfor item in aj_yuliaoku[:]:if len(item) <= 4:aj_yuliaoku.remove(item)aj_yuliaokuLen=[]for i in aj_yuliaoku:aj_y...

2019-04-03 11:36:59 486

原创 Python-Levenstein包的安装+使用说明(感恩的心,感谢前辈们的分享)

参考知乎回答:https://zhuanlan.zhihu.com/p/37995301whl文件的安装方法参见网址:https://pip.pypa.io/en/latest/user_guide/#installing-from-wheels要注意cmd中路径的切换不然安装会报错.没有报错,安装成功...

2019-03-28 10:41:15 760

原创 python——在cmd模式下输入pip list查看已经安装的模块module

C:\Users\pt0531>pip list

2019-03-21 14:06:27 6327

转载 习题未做-2019年3月15日-面向对象编程(full_version_study_recording)

#(1)类和实例#面向对象编程——Object Oriented Programming,简称OOP,是一种程序设计思想#OOP把对象作为程序的基本单元,一个对象包含了&amp;lt;数据&amp;gt;和&amp;lt;操作数据的函数&amp;gt;。#OOP把计算机程序视为一组对象的集合#而每个对象都可以接收其他对象发过来的消息并处理这些消息#计算机程序的执行就是一系列消息在各个对象之间传递#自定义的对象数据类型...

2019-03-19 10:31:58 230

转载 未做习题--20190318--正则表达式

在正则表达式中,如果直接给出字符,就是精确匹配‘00\d’可以匹配’007’,但无法匹配’00A’;‘\d\d\d’可以匹配’010’;‘\w\w\d’可以匹配’py3’;小数点.可以匹配任意字符,所以:'py.‘可以匹配’pyc’、‘pyo’、'py!'等等。#以下是对匹配类型的描述:\d可以匹配一个数字\w可以匹配一个字母或数字小数点.可以匹配任意字符\s可以匹配一个空格(...

2019-03-19 09:36:24 132

转载 未整理--20190315——函数式编程Functional Programming-学习笔记——廖雪峰老师的教程

函数是Python内建支持的一种封装,我们通过把大段代码拆成函数,通过一层一层的函数调用,就可以把复杂任务分解成简单的任务——这种分解可以称之为面向过程的程序设计——函数就是面向过程的程序设计的基本单元。函数式编程Functional Programming——虽然也可以归结到面向过程的程序设计,但其思想更接近数学计算我们首先要搞明白计算机(Computer)和计算(Compute)的概念。...

2019-03-14 17:02:05 299

转载 20190314--python学习笔记—高级特性——廖雪峰老师python教程

python-高级特性#比如构造一个1, 3, 5, 7, ..., 99的列表,可以通过循环实现:L=[]n=1while n&amp;amp;amp;amp;lt;=99: L.append(n) n=n+2print(L)#输出结果C:\Users\pt0531\Desktop&amp;amp;amp;amp;gt;python JJJtest1.py[1, 3, 5, 7, 9, 11, 13, 15, 17, 19, ...

2019-03-14 16:14:19 511

转载 20190314-python学习笔记(廖雪峰老师python教程)

section——函数:递归函数在函数内部,可以调用其他函数。如果一个函数在内部调用自身本身,这个函数就是递归函数。#阶乘函数def fact(n): if n==1: return 1 return n*fact(n-1)理论上,所有的递归函数都可以写成循环的方式,但循环的逻辑不如递归清晰。**使用递归函数需要注意防止栈溢出。**在计算机中,函...

2019-03-14 11:13:57 349

转载 0311末尾未完成--python学习笔记(resources:廖雪峰老师的python教程)

d={‘Michael’:95, ‘Bob’:75, ‘Tracy’:85}#dictionary用{}括起来,在别的语言中也称之为map,用key-value进行储存,具有极快的查找速度d={‘Michael’:95, ‘Bob’:75, ‘Tracy’:85}d{‘Michael’: 95, ‘Bob’: 75, ‘Tracy’: 85}#这种方法就是在list中查找元素的方法,li...

2019-03-14 10:21:13 381

原创 2019年3月7日Dbeaver中的快捷键学习

Dbeaver可以连接包括MySQL、SQL、hive在内的等等数据库,下面是一些常用的hotkeyctrl + enter 执行sqlctrl + alt + F —— 对sql语句进行格式化,对于很长的sql语句很有用#You can do this type of formatting for your data also in the way you feel appropria...

2019-03-07 13:36:33 1233

原创 20190306

logistic(客户流失模型?)RFSVM推荐算法(商品推荐)Python中set( )是什么意思set()创建一个 无序不重复的元素集合——A set that is an unordered collection with no duplicate elements。Python中pop(1)是什么意思——列表对应的**pop()**一般是删除掉指定的index对应的值...

2019-03-06 22:19:01 95

原创 一些片段20190305

对于str:for letter in ‘Python’:print(‘current zimu:’, letter)current zimu: Pcurrent zimu: ycurrent zimu: tcurrent zimu: hcurrent zimu: ocurrent zimu: n对于tuple:对于list:Fruits=[‘banana’,‘a...

2019-03-06 20:17:29 92

原创 python零散代码(1)

1.阶乘函数2. 正则化(regular expression)正则表达式Regular Expression通常被用来检索、替换那些符合某个模式(规则)的文本.正则表达式是对字符串(包括普通字符(例如,a 到 z 之间的字母)和特殊字符(称为“元字符”))操作的一种逻辑公式,就是用事先定义好的一些特定字符、及这些特定字符的组合,组成一个“规则字符串”,这个“规则字符串”用来表达对字符串的...

2019-03-04 20:17:53 214

原创 智障after面试——Python编程问题(2019-03-04)

我真的是个智障吧。算法也一知半解,coding更是菜鸡。不好好学习,面试的时候竟然连Fibonacci Sequence的代码都没写出来。智障。附代码两则,第二则更好:#第一则(网上抄的,用list.append()直接生成、索引调用)#python中list.append()没有返回值,但是会修改原来的列表liebiao=[]def FibonacciSequence(n): ...

2019-03-04 19:55:19 209

转载 Python——sklearn包中数据标准化以及缺失值的处理函数汇集

sklearn.preprocessing:博主写的很详细:https://blog.csdn.net/pipisorry/article/details/52247679The preprocessing module further provides a utility class StandardScaler that implements the Transformer API...

2019-03-03 19:31:06 2006

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除